Output d3af694452ddc43f5b596b4c9732a19bb41808a3b6a71a468b974a60f3a35902:1

value
446684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ed530f496d66e6c343bafd8b571a9c5b06f51e7d OP_EQUAL
address
3PKsa6cqfcMD4PHuC1vsinzSHnC4g2Vhy7
transaction
d3af694452ddc43f5b596b4c9732a19bb41808a3b6a71a468b974a60f3a35902
confirmations
332034
spent
true